How will you make an impact?

This position is primarily focused on customer service and inventory management aspects of Managed Services. This position will use the sophisticated functionality of systems and applications such as ULS IM, Mainframe, Ariba, SAP, Jaggaer and the Microsoft Office suite of programs. Customer interface communication skills are required. It is also expected that this position will have an understanding of performance metrics, and the ability to collect necessary data pertaining to individuals or team activities. Data integrity and attention to detail are paramount.

What will you do?

Pending position placement, other activities may include the following customer service and inventory planning activities: replenishment, backorder reporting, alternate part identification, order expediting, cycle counting, collaboration with onsite support team and sales team.

Follows well-defined procedures as outlined by Best Practices, SOP’s & work instructions. Take direction from Site Supervisors regarding daily duties.

Makes decisions and uses available resources to meet customer requirements, independently.

Analyzes/maintains/reconciles various reports to ensure business requirements are met.

Shows strength at collecting, presenting and explaining performance metrics.

Communicates with supervisor any customer issues or potential problems and may help identify solutions. Promotes personal growth and development by staying abreast of new policies and enhancements.

Listens to customer concerns, effectively diffuses dissatisfaction, and quickly identifies course of action with a goal of first call resolution within established turnaround times

Works effectively with a diverse cross-functional team.

Adopts Practical Process Improvement (PPI) methodologies.

Access & use Thermo Fisher Scientifics’ Intranet and SharePoint document management system.

Makes on-site program replenishments and disbursements. Performs stockroom duties to include receiving, put-away, stock rotation, cycle counts, and other functions according to customer requirements.

Represent Thermo Fisher Scientific at all times throughout customer locations, professionally and positively.

Other tasks as assigned.
